Code B2252 GMC Description

The B2252 diagnostic trouble code for GMC vehicles indicates a fault with the left key cylinder switch. This switch is a critical component of the vehicle's security system, as it is responsible for detecting the presence of the key and allowing the vehicle to start. When this switch malfunctions, it can lead to issues with starting the vehicle, as well as potential security concerns.

Common Causes of B2252 GMC

  1. Wear and tear on the key cylinder switch
  2. Electrical issues within the switch
  3. Damage to the key or key cylinder
  4. Faulty wiring or connections related to the switch

Symptoms of B2252 GMC

  1. Difficulty starting the vehicle
  2. Inability to start the vehicle
  3. Key not turning smoothly in the ignition cylinder
  4. Warning light on the dashboard related to the security system

How to Fix B2252 GMC

  1. Begin by disconnecting the vehicle's battery to prevent any electrical issues during the repair process.
  2. Remove the steering column covers to access the key cylinder switch.
  3. Inspect the switch for any visible damage or signs of wear.
  4. Replace the key cylinder switch with a new, OEM part.
  5. Reassemble the steering column covers and reconnect the battery, then test the vehicle to ensure the issue has been resolved.

Cost to Fix B2252 GMC

The typical repair costs for a left key cylinder switch fault can range from $150 to $300, including parts and labor. However, it's important to note that specific diagnosis time and labor rates at auto repair shops can vary based on factors such as location, vehicle make and model, and engine type. Rates in metropolitan areas or at dealerships may be higher, while independent shops often charge less. It's advisable to check local rates for a more precise estimate.

Frequently Asked Questions about B2252 GMC Code

1. What are the common symptoms of OBDII code B2252 GMC (Left Key Cylinder Switch Fault)?

The common symptoms include issues with turning the ignition key, difficulty starting the vehicle, and potential warning lights on the dashboard.

2. What are the possible causes of the B2252 GMC code?

The B2252 code is typically caused by a faulty left key cylinder switch, damaged wiring related to the switch, or a defective ignition key.

3. How can I diagnose the Left Key Cylinder Switch Fault (B2252) in my GMC vehicle?

To diagnose B2252, you can use an OBDII scanner to read the trouble code, inspect the left key cylinder switch and its wiring for any visible damage, and test the ignition key for proper functionality.

4. Is it safe to continue driving with the B2252 code present in my GMC vehicle?

It is not recommended to drive with the B2252 code as it can lead to potential issues with starting the vehicle or other electrical problems. It is best to address the issue promptly.

5. Can I repair the Left Key Cylinder Switch Fault (B2252) in my GMC vehicle myself?

If you have experience with automotive repairs and the necessary tools, you may be able to replace the left key cylinder switch or repair any damaged wiring yourself. However, it is recommended to consult a professional mechanic for accurate diagnosis and repair.

6. Will resetting the OBDII code B2252 resolve the issue temporarily?

Resetting the B2252 code may temporarily clear the warning light, but it will not fix the underlying issue causing the Left Key Cylinder Switch Fault. It is important to diagnose and repair the root cause of the problem.

7. How much does it typically cost to repair the B2252 code in a GMC vehicle?

The cost of repairing the B2252 code can vary depending on the extent of the damage and whether you choose to replace the left key cylinder switch yourself or have a mechanic do the repair. Costs can range from $100 to $300 or more.

8. Are there any preventive measures to avoid triggering the B2252 code in a GMC vehicle?

To prevent the Left Key Cylinder Switch Fault (B2252), you can avoid using excessive force when turning the ignition key, ensure your key is not damaged or worn, and regularly inspect the key cylinder switch for any signs of wear or malfunction.

9. Can extreme weather conditions affect the occurrence of the B2252 code in a GMC vehicle?

Extreme weather conditions, especially cold temperatures, can sometimes exacerbate issues with the key cylinder switch, leading to the B2252 code. It is important to keep your ignition key and key cylinder well-maintained in all weather conditions.

10. How long does it typically take to repair the B2252 code in a GMC vehicle?

The repair time for the B2252 code can vary depending on the exact cause of the fault and the expertise of the mechanic. In general, replacing the left key cylinder switch or repairing related wiring can take anywhere from 1 to 3 hours.
